Video Download framework zend php và hướng dẫn - Lớp.VN

Mẹo Hướng dẫn Download framework zend php và hướng dẫn Mới Nhất

Hà Trần Thảo Minh đang tìm kiếm từ khóa Download framework zend php và hướng dẫn được Cập Nhật vào lúc : 2022-12-27 05:40:17 . Với phương châm chia sẻ Mẹo về trong nội dung bài viết một cách Chi Tiết 2022. Nếu sau khi tham khảo tài liệu vẫn ko hiểu thì hoàn toàn có thể lại Comments ở cuối bài để Tác giả lý giải và hướng dẫn lại nha.

Đã đăng vào thg 8 27, 2015 9:46 CH 3 phút đọc

Hướng dẫn setup Zend Framework 2

Để setup được một project Zend Framework 2 trước tiên ta phải tải về : Zend Skeleton Application và thư viện Zend Framework 2.
    Zend Skeleton Application là một quy mô MVC và quản lý những module của ZF2 đáp ứng. Trước tiên ta tải thư viện về
git clone git://github.com/zendframework/ZendSkeletonApplication.git

Sau đó ta copy nó vào thư mục www của Apache. Ở đây ta có những thư mục

- **config** : Dùng để thông số kỹ thuật routes, databases, ... - **library** : Dùng để chứa những thư viện mở rộng và ZF2 - **module** : Dùng để chứa những Module của ứng dụng : Controller, Model, View, ... - **vendor** : Dùng để chứa những Module mở rộng có sẵn

    Library Zend Framework 2 :

      Link tải về click hereSau đó ta copy thư mục library của ZF2 vào trong project *ZendSkeletonApplicationvendorZF2*

    Như vậy là ta đã hoàn thành xong bước setup ZF2. Bạn hoàn toàn có thể truy cập vào đường link : ://localhost/ZendSkeletonApplication/public/ để chạy ứng dụng

Bước tiếp theo ta bước vào config ZF2

    Để chạy được ứng dụng không phải thông qua module public tất cả chúng ta tạo 1 file index.php ở thư mục cha ZendSkeletonApplication với nội dung sau :
if (php_sapi_name() === 'cli-server' && is_file(__DIR__ . parse_url($_SERVER['REQUEST_URI'], PHP_URL_PATH))) return false; // Setup autoloading require 'init_autoloader.php'; ZendMvcApplication::init(require 'config/application.config.php')->run();

Như vậy là bạn hoàn toàn có thể truy cập với đường link : ://localhost/ZendSkeletonApplication

    Ở ZF2 nó chia ra từng module nhỏ. Mỗi một module sẽ có một config cho từng module. vì vậy khi thao tác với module bạn để ý quan tâm những vấn đề sau.
      Ở file /module/Application/Module.php có 3 method :
        onBootstrap() : là phương thức để gọi những Module dùng để quản lý những sự kiện trong ModulegetConfig(): Dùng để nạp nội dung thông số kỹ thuật của ModulegetAutoloaderConfig(): Dùng để thiết lập giá trị namespace cho MODULEỞ đây ta hoàn toàn có thể tạo ra 1 method mang tên là getServiceConfig() để khai báo những model của module nếu muốn sử dụng nó với nội dung như sau :
public function getServiceConfig() return array('factories' => array( 'ApplicationModelApplicationModel' => function ($sm) return new ModelBranchModel($sm->get('ZendDbAdapterAdapter')); , ),); - Tiếp đến bạn để ý quan tâm đến file : **/module/Application/config/module.config.php**. Mục đích của file này là trả về 1 mảng thông số kỹ thuật gồm : - router : mục tiêu của nó là thông số kỹ thuật **url** cho module - controllers : khai báo default **url** cho module - view_manager : thông số kỹ thuật cho VIEW, LAYOUT
    Bây giờ tất cả chúng ta đến với thư mục config : ZendSkeletonApplication/application.config.php. Ở đây ta để ý quan tâm
'modules' => array( 'Application', ),

Đây là phần khai báo để ta hoàn toàn có thể sử dụng những Module của ZF2. Như vậy là ta đã thông số kỹ thuật xong ZF2

Bây giờ tui sẽ hướng dẫn những bạn sử dụng cơ bản về ZF2- Ta mở thư mục **/module/Application/src/Application/Controller** trong đó có file **IndexController.php** ở method indexAction() ta viết đoạn code sau: public function indexAction() $data = [ 'appContent' => 'Application demo with Zend Framework 2' ]; return new ViewModel($data);
    Tiếp đến ta mở file /module/Application/view/application/layout/layout.phtml ta viết nội dung sau :
content; ?>
    Ta mở file /module/Application/view/application/index/index.phtml ta viết nội dung sau :

appContent ?>

    Như vậy tất cả chúng ta đã xong 1 module đơn giản với ZF2 và truy vập với đường link sau để kiểm tra kết quả : ://localhost/ZendSkeletonApplication
Kết luận
    Như vậy, ta đã hoàn thành xong được 1 module đơn giản với ZF2. Nhìn vào đó ta thấy được cấu trúc quản lý và xây dựng 1 dự án công trình bất Động sản với ZF2 rất rõ ràng với từng Module giúp ta trấn áp được toàn bộ dự án công trình bất Động sản khi khởi đầu. Tuy vậy nó vẫn có ngược điểm đó là bộ thư viện của ZF2 khá lớn nên việc tiếp cận và sử dụng nó rất khó cho những bạn mới bắt tay vào làm

All rights reserved

Tải thêm tài liệu liên quan đến nội dung bài viết Download framework zend php và hướng dẫn

Video Download framework zend php và hướng dẫn ?

Bạn vừa đọc tài liệu Với Một số hướng dẫn một cách rõ ràng hơn về Clip Download framework zend php và hướng dẫn tiên tiến nhất

Share Link Cập nhật Download framework zend php và hướng dẫn miễn phí

Pro đang tìm một số trong những Chia SẻLink Tải Download framework zend php và hướng dẫn miễn phí.

Giải đáp thắc mắc về Download framework zend php và hướng dẫn

Nếu sau khi đọc nội dung bài viết Download framework zend php và hướng dẫn vẫn chưa hiểu thì hoàn toàn có thể lại Comment ở cuối bài để Tác giả lý giải và hướng dẫn lại nha #Download #framework #zend #php #và #hướng #dẫn - 2022-12-27 05:40:17
إرسال تعليق (0)
أحدث أقدم